Here's what we typically look at during an inspection: how the well is seated against the foundation, whether the cover is doing its job keeping debris and water out, how drainage is holding up, and whether the well itself has shifted, cracked, or corroded. Any one of those issues left unchecked can lead to moisture getting into your basement. None of them are fun to deal with after the fact.
Window well covers are one of those things that seem minor until they're not. A cover that fits properly - whether that's a clear slope style that lets light in or a grate cover that keeps critters and leaves out - makes a real difference in how the well performs over time. We fit and install covers for all shapes and sizes, and we make sure they're secured right so they don't shift or collect standing water on top.
